Thanks for the many posts, Billy Boy....much appreciated as there has not been much chatter this year. The weather has been outstanding since Friday. I took an old friend, his son and son's friend out of Sandusky last Saturday. Hit south passage (3 depths, 3 small packs of boats) and marked a few spots. Caught 3 perch in 2 hours (8am - 10am) and did not notice any other boats pulling anything....not one. Grabbed a perch basket and beer at the Pump on Kelleys and then moved off Marblehead and saw that nobody was pulling anything there either (again, did not notice even 1 perch being pulled in). Moved off Cedar Point beach where I had up-and-downs on lunkers a few years back in October....nothing. I have been hearing good success off G can, around Green and Rattlesnake. But, as I'm out of Sandusky, I have been trying to find some good spots in my area without having to motor an hour. Marblehead and West/NW of Kelleys seems to be hit or miss. I'll keep trying until end of this month. Again, thanks for all of your contributions!
